you must have a element item to be able to add it to a weapon or change it on a weapon. if your weapon is fully grinded, you can choose the second option at that guys shop to add 5-15% of damage to a certain species.

example; you have the fire element item and the weapon you want to change its status effect has the chaos effect. go to the guy and choose first option and pick your weapon and pick the fire element. it will now turn your weapon from LV.x chaos to LV.x fire. the x is what level its currently at. you cannot raise it. if you want a higher level status effect you must find a weapon with a higher level.

the max a weapon can be grinded up to is 50 and it really depends on the weapon. some can grind to 5, 10, 20, 40, 50. maybe some in between. just use your grinders until you cant grind no more then go to the guy and add more % of damage to a species. i suggest you aim for 15%. dont go for the 5 or 10%. save and quit before doing it and if you dont get the 15%, quit but dont save.

monogrinder = 1-3*
digrinder = 1-5*
trigrinders = 1-7*

you can grind armor too.

And for other people that might want to learn one thing or another:
Those items that looks like discs and go under the classification of armor can be equipped, depending on how many 'slots' your equipped armor has... The amount of slots is usually 0-3, but some armors tend to have even higher amounts of slots...
Now one disk can be equipped per slot, so choose carefully which ones to equipp... I tend to get alot of +Mind and +Ice Resistance disks...
I haven't played for too long, but there probably are rare disks that increase other stats such as attack or... I can't think of anything else...
